Currys, Dixons and PC World are to stop stocking analogue televisions and will instead promote "integrated" sets with built-in digital Freeview tuners.
The chains said more than 90% of the TVs they sold were already digital.
The move was welcomed by Digital UK, the body managing the analogue switch-off, which will finish in 2012.
"Retailers of all sizes have a vital role to play in ensuring their products and their customers are ready," Digital UK chief executive Ford Ennals said.
